In the financial setting, your credit score is as important as your name so it should be something that you always know. To be able to apply for loans and be granted with it, you should maintain an acceptable credit score. A very low credit score means that you have been delinquent with your past credit transactions thus, your future planned credit transactions will be at stake. Banks and other lending companies make use of this necessary bit of information before they give you the money you are borrowing from them.
That is not all because even credit card application is subject to your credit score. Therefore, if you have bad credit history there is a slim chance that you will be able to get your own credit card.
